Overview of Equate Ultrasonic Humidifiers
Equate ultrasonic humidifiers are designed to add moisture to the air, helping alleviate dry skin, congestion, and overall discomfort during low-humidity periods. These devices use ultrasonic vibrations to turn water into a fine mist, dispersing it throughout your space.
Key Features
- Adjustable Mist Settings: Many models offer customizable mist levels, allowing you to control humidity based on your needs.
- Quiet Operation: Ultrasonic technology ensures the humidifier runs quietly, making it suitable for bedrooms and living rooms.
- Automatic Shut-off: Safety mechanisms shut off the unit when the water tank is empty, preventing damage and increasing safety.
- Easy to Clean: Most Equate models feature removable parts, simplifying regular maintenance.

Maintenance Tips
Regular maintenance ensures optimal performance:
- Clean Weekly: Empty and rinse the tank weekly to prevent mold and mineral buildup.
- Use Distilled Water: Opt for distilled or demineralized water to reduce the white dust caused by mineral deposits.
- Replace Filters: If your model has filters, replace or clean them as recommended by the manufacturer.

Common Issues with Equate Ultrasonic Humidifier Not Working
Several common issues can cause your Equate ultrasonic humidifier to stop working effectively. Identifying these problems can lead to quick fixes, restoring your humidifier’s functionality.
Lack of Power
Lack of power can prevent your humidifier from turning on. First, check the power outlet; ensure it’s functioning by testing it with another device. If the outlet works, inspect the power cord for any visible damage. Also, ensure the humidifier is plugged in securely. If you notice no signs of life, consider resetting the humidifier by unplugging it for a few minutes, then plugging it back in.
Water Level Concerns
Water level problems often affect the humidifier’s operation. Ensure the water tank is full, as low water levels can trigger shut-off features. Inspect the tank for any blockages preventing proper water flow. If you find any debris or mineral build-up, thoroughly clean the tank and refill it with distilled water, which helps prevent future issues.
Clogged Filters and Ports
Clogged filters and ports can disrupt mist output. Regular maintenance is essential. Check the filter for dirt and residue; replace it if it appears clogged. Additionally, inspect the mist port for blockages. Use a soft brush or cloth to clear any obstructions. For optimal performance, clean the humidifier at least once a week, especially during heavy use periods.
Troubleshooting Steps for Equate Ultrasonic Humidifier
If your Equate ultrasonic humidifier isn’t working, follow these troubleshooting steps to restore its functionality.
Checking Power Supply
- Inspect the Power Cord: Ensure the power cord isn’t frayed or damaged.
- Check the Outlet: Plug in the humidifier to a different outlet that you know works.
- Examine the Control Panel: Make sure the control panel lights up when it’s powered on; if not, there could be an internal issue.
Cleaning the Humidifier
- Disassemble Components: Unplug the humidifier and remove the water tank and filter.
- Rinse Internals: Clean the water tank with a mixture of vinegar and water to eliminate mineral buildup.
- Scrub Filters and Ports: Use a soft brush to clean the filter and mist port gently. Rinse thoroughly after cleaning.
- Dry Before Using: Allow all components to dry completely before reassembling the humidifier.

When to Seek Professional Help
If troubleshooting steps don’t resolve the issues with your Equate ultrasonic humidifier, it’s time to consider professional assistance. Here are specific situations when seeking help is essential:
Persistent Malfunctions
If your humidifier continues to malfunction after thorough troubleshooting, consider reaching out to a technician. Signs of persistent issues include:
- Continuous lack of mist despite a full water tank.
- Unusual noises that aren’t characteristic of normal operation.
- Recurring error codes displayed on the control panel.
Electrical Problems
If you notice any electrical problems, such as frayed cords or burning smells, don’t take chances. In these cases, disconnect the unit and contact a professional immediately. Safety should always come first.
Warranty Concerns
Before attempting any repairs, check your warranty. If the device is under warranty, you might risk voiding it by opening the unit. In such instances, contacting customer service for a replacement or repair is the best course of action.
Potential Water Damage
If you suspect water damage around the humidifier area, contact a service professional. Water leakage can cause structural damage or create mold growth, posing health concerns.
Complex Internal Issues
Internal components like the motor or circuit board may need specialized expertise. If the basic checks yield no results and you’re uncomfortable disassembling the unit, professional assessment becomes necessary.
